    I'm at the point of needing to build attachments for my trampolines on a small 18' trimaran.

    The design is pretty simple - the float has a long awning extrusion (bolt rope). The beams are alloy tube, so I can either use big velcro straps, rope, or whatever.

    The boat side is my main concern. I don't have anything built into the hull side. So my options at this point are some type of fastener spaced every foot or so like deck eyes. Or a strip of some type of track along the side with cars or slugs to tie into.

    What would be the best option?

    Too complicated and expensive. I plan to use a shoulder washer of say 10mm diameter ( http://www.fastenercomponents.com/washers-shoulder-washers-screw-insulators-spacers.php ) through from the inside of the hull, super glue it in or use one of the proprietary plastic to composite glues to lock it in place. Now bond a smaller shoulder washer that has an outside diameter the same as the inside diameter of the one bonded in the hull. Now simply feed a loop of D12 with a chinese knot at the inner end through the hole, yes you may get a series of chinese knots along the inner part of the hull but they are quite decorative and no more obtrusive than a nut.

    If it is on a composite hull side I would go PVC tube glassed over with one layer of 440 or 600DB. Then cut slots in with an angle grinder to suit the net.

    Really strong on ply (not so much on foam - I have seen one tear off the foam skin) cheap and good looking. If you want to strengthen it up then stitch the high load points on with some uni passed through the hull side and back around again and again. Stitching is super strong.

    You might want to use an omega track. You glass a tube to the side of the hull and cut out the tube at regular intervals. Then insert a fiberglass rod down the tube. You'll have a slot between the rod and hull where you've cut out the tube so you can lash the net to the rod.

    Or you can wrap carbon or fiberglass around a rod and then drill holes behind the rod for the lashings. Here is how it was done to attach the nets to the beam of my boat: https://flic.kr/p/56nLAF https://flic.kr/p/56nLHv

    As far as trampoline attachment points to go on an already-painted boat, think about a heavy carbon or glass angle bolted to the hull surface with holes on the other face for tie points. I did this recently and it worked. It could also be two lighter angles glued together to make a T shape for more even pull....

    I have a Chris White designed Hammerhead 34, built by Lonestar Multihulls. It's a good boat for me. It's a cruiser, not a racer (about the same speed as an F24). Solidly built. I did the Van Isle 360 with it in 2011, and made it all the way around but we were typically one of the last boats in each day. The monohulls walk away from me in the light stuff, but when it's blowing more than 10 - 12 kt, the boat moves out.

    There are a number of things I want to change. First up is a running baby stay to the foredeck. When using the second reef in the main, the mast pumps and inverts alarmingly, making the second reef unusable. A baby stay to the spreaders would triangulate the middle of the mast with the lowers and make it bullet proof.

    The steering is well balanced when under sail, but is way over-balanced when under power. The boat has a large foretriangle, placing the centerboard well aft. At low speed the bow will blow off the wind and there's not enough rudder authority to bring it back. As a result, in a marina it is easy to get into situations that I can't get out of (like being crosswise in an aisle, drifting toward shore), and maneuvering in close quarters can be hazardous. I'm learning long warps are my friend.
